Distillation is one of the oldest and most effective ways of filtering water. It is a simple process that involves boiling water to produce steam, then distilling that steam back to water. 10. Durastill 8 gallon per day manual fill water distiller review

Durastill 8 gallon per day manual fill water distiller is perfect for second homes, apartments, cabins, or rental home where connection to a water line is not reliable or possible. This water distiller produces approximately 1.5 gallons per cycle and shuts off automatically when the boiler nears empty. However, this water distiller does not include a reserve tank, meaning that you have to collect the distilled water in a container of your choice immediately once the distillation process is complete. You can also add a storage reserve to the unit to store distilled water.

This water distiller is manual, meaning that you have to feed up the reservoir with water manually. The distiller has a float switch that automatically turns off the distiller when the boiler gets low. This means that leave the system unsupervised while it is running. However, it is recommended that you monitor the reservoir when it is about 1.5 gallons from full to avoid spill-over. Both the interior and exterior of this water distiller is made of stainless steel that is durable and very attractive.

Megahome water distiller buyer guide- thing to consider when buying

One important thing to consider when buying a Megahome water distiller is its capacity (the amount of water it can hold). It is crucial to have a decent storage capacity; otherwise, you will be forced to refill the reservoir frequently. If you have a large family, consider buying a water distiller with a large storage capacity.

This is a crucial factor to consider when choosing a water distiller. Remember that the distillation process involves high temperatures. Therefore, it is vital to use a material that can comfortably withstand the heat without leaching contaminants and toxins to your distilled water. Water distillers made of glass components and 304 stainless steel are the best and most recommended.

Water distiller don’t need a filter because the distillation process is very effective in removing toxins. However, some contaminants such as chorine can sneak through, and that is where filters come in. filter can help remove contaminants toxins present after the dilation process. Carbon filters also help to improve the taste of water.

Water distillation is a slow process. Most distillers take between 4-6 hours to make a gallon of distilled water. However, it is recommended that you purchase a water distiller with a reasonably high flow rate.

Q1: Is distilled water better than filtered water?

Ans: Yes, distilled water is better than filtered water because it removes contaminants and toxins such as heavy metals and viruses that cannot be removed through the filtration process.

Q2: How long does it take to distill water on Megahome water distillers?

Ans: Megahome water distillers’ distillation process takes between 5-6 hours for one gallon of distilled water.

Q3: What is activated charcoal?

Ans: Activated charcoal is an organic material with high carbon content and is 100% inert and safe for use.
